The Secret Garden

The housing manual for this base tells us that there are not to be any vegetable gardens (in the section dealing with needing a housing permit to make alterations to the quarters). The head of legal here (well, actually the one that just left) told us that the rule was interpreted as meaning we could not dig and put a garden in the actual ground but it did not include flower pots and planters. Well, being in a tower, I don’t have a yard to plant in but I do have a balcony. It was recommended that since we were a home school family this past year, we just mark it up as a science experiment. We have 3 strawberry plants, 6 tomato plants, 3 pepper plants and herbs. (There are a couple planters with flowers as well). They sure have been growing but not producing any veggies…until now. We now have several tomatoes, three strawberries and one pepper! Joey likes helping me water them and goes to talk to them every night before bed. His favorite thing to do is to take his magnifying glass and go check each plant for bugs.
